1. A method for reducing delay associated with a call set-up for a call between an originating communication unit and a target communication unit in a radio access system (RAS), the method comprising:

  • initiating the call between the originating communication unit and the target communication unit prior to a channel assignment;

    estimating a first latency between an initiation time associated with the call and a first time when the target communication unit is capable of receiving a notification of the call;

    estimating a second latency between the initiation time and a second time when the target communication unit is capable of receiving the notification of the call; and

    sending an address associated with the target communication unit to the RAS on one of a first channel and a second channel based on the first latency and the second latency.
